South Africa v Pakistan, 2013-14

Wisden's review of the second Twenty20 International, South Africa v Pakistan, 2013-14

15-Apr-2014
At Cape Town, November 22, 2013 (floodlit). Pakistan won by six runs. Toss: Pakistan.
Two overs in Pakistan's innings decided this match: first Phangiso, the left-arm spinner, was carted for three straight sixes in his third over, which cost 21, before Morkel was walloped for 22 in his third. Mohammad Hafeez and Umar Akmal were equally adept at driving down the ground and slashing square of the wicket, but there was nothing indiscriminate about their attacks: in just 55 balls they piled on 102. South Africa batted rather too calmly in reply: instead of creating a platform for an assault, they slipped behind the asking-rate. When Amla finally fell, after a serene innings, 60 were still required from 27 balls - and Pakistan squared the series, despite the strong-arming of Duminy and Miller.
Man of the Match: Mohammad Hafeez. Man of the Series: Mohammad Hafeez.
